Green Spot Quails’ Gate Pinot Noir Cask Finish Single Pot Still Irish Whiskey
Single pot still is the style Ireland does best: whiskey made from a mash of malted and unmalted barley, distilled in pot stills, with a creamy weight and a faint spice you won't find in a lighter blend. This one from County Cork spends its final 16 months in Quails' Gate Pinot Noir casks, and the red wine influence shows up as orchard fruit rather than heaviness.
Red apple and pear lead, clean and juicy, with a tart edge of cranberry running underneath. Vanilla softens things as it goes, and the close brings nutmeg alongside toasted oak. At 92 proof (46% ABV) it has enough grip to stay interesting neat, but it takes a cube well and doesn't fall apart.
